Notes: ************************************************************* FLAC Tags Via xACT 2.50 By OldNeumanntapr ************************************************************* Infos by collectorsmusicreviews.com The final week of Wall shows at Earl's Court in the summer of 1981 were scheduled in order to film the band for their film project. As is well known the footage was never used for the film and has sat in the vaults for the past quarter of a century (although Roger Waters has hinted an official release). But this stint is more significant because it is the final time the real Pink Floyd performed together (until Live 8 in July), and The Last Few Bricks is the very last show from that summer. There are three different excellent sounding tape sources for this show. According to the You Gotta Be Crazy website, 'very easy to distinguish them from one point only, right during the first announcement by Gary Yudman: after he says 'Any camera found being used will be confiscated': on recorder 1 taper yells 'bollocks' on recorder 2 there's no comment (the taper laughs after Yudman says 'Believe me, there'll be enough explosions in your mind '). on recorder 3 taper says 'boo' and he or his friend also whistles then. Ayanami's 'Roger At Last' is sourced from the first tape source, whereas this new release on SirÈne comes from the third tape source from Nigel Bradder. It is a superb stereo audience recording whose only flaw is the occasional muffled comments by the taper. It really isn't too intrusive but is noticeable. The tape does pick up all of the dynamics of the audience's reactions to the puppets perfectly and you really get the feel of the live experience. The performance is excellent as well and a worthy end of an era. It's structured as all of the Wall shows so no surprises there. Before 'Young Lust' Waters announces, 'Thank you! Good evening! Welcome! Well at least Neil Diamond's not here tonight. That's something isn't it? This is called 'Young Lust' Sorry Neil, only joking! Before 'Run Like Hell' he says, 'Welcome! Are we gonna have a good time? Does anyone here like pigs? This is for all the weak people in the audience. Is there anyone here who's weak? This is for you; it's called 'Run Like Hell'. Lets all of us clap!' This is another worthy title from SirÈne and it's great to see the Japanese labels producing more Wall shows.

Notes: This is a cd burnable edition at 44kHz sample rate. The sound quality is Ex- and not quite as good as Nigel's 6th Aug 1980 recording. Taper: Nigel Bradder Recording made from Block 5, Row U seat 27 Equipment Used to record the show: - Technics Single Point Stereo Microphone->Sony TC-153SD Cassette Deck->TDK AD-120 cassette The transfer was made on the 11th September 2006 from the Master TDK AD-120 cassette (see photo). The transfer was made using the following equipment: - Playback via Nakamichi ZX-7 cassette deck with manual adjustment to height and azimuth of playback head to match that of the original tape recorder to optimise the sound during playback. Direct connection to analogue input of Audiophile 2496 soundcard via high quality Clicktronic interconnects with 24K gold plugs. Transfer made at 48KHz 16bit resolution to two wav files. The two wav files from the 120 min cassette were concatenated into a single wav using Adobe Audition. The 48kHz source was split into individual wav files, downsampled to 44kHz and saved in FLAC format. The resulting wave files have NOT been re-mastered or changed in ANY way this is a direct copy of the master tape. This is an excellent quality recording in stereo and I believe it is an upgrade on the other versions of this show that have circulated.

Notes: "The Handwriting on the Wall" (mastered directly from the source tape) Lineage:cass(m)>eac>flac Mastered to CD from the original tape and speed corrected by Danalog of Man of Leisure Music (MoLM) www.molm.org. It's likely the original tape recording machine's calibration was slightly off. MoLM got the master tape on loan from Carzi, who got it from the taper. Recorded with a Technics Single Point Stereo Microphone and a Sony TC153SD Cassette deck. This recording has less audible background audience than the more common Golden Stars/MoLM source. It tends to have a fuller range of sound, but slightly less bass than the more cirulated source from this date. This is the same taper who is known to have recorded 04Nov73, 16Nov74, 17Nov74, 06Aug80 and 17Jun81.

Outside the Wall 2:45 Total time, disc two: 54:02 This is actually the very last "real" Pink Floyd concert, and the first-ever remastered release by Man of Leisure Music (MoLM). "Real," meaning that this was the last time the lineup of Waters, Gilmour, Mason and Wright peformed together. It is also the 30th and final performance of the fabled Wall tour, performed at Earls Court in London. First weeded out in .wav audio format in September, 2000, some earlier audio copies had been traded out by the three MoLM partners. This is now being re-circulated and archived in .shn format in order to better preserve the original work of Danalog, the re-mastering whiz of MoLM. This was painstakingly speed-corrected, edited, equalized and bass enhanced. Three versions of the entire show was burned to disc and tested before Dan settled on what was to become the final product.
